Drupal 9 release: wat betekent dit voor jouw website?

Op 3 juni 2020 kwam Drupal 9 uit. Drupal is Open Source, ontwikkeld door een community van developers om websites te bouwen. Dit is voor iedereen gratis en toegankelijk. Drupal Core is de basis van Drupal. Sinds juni is er hiervoor een stabiele release uitgekomen, namelijk Drupal 9.

Waarom een nieuwe Drupal release?

Om up-to-date te blijven met de laatste nieuwe trends en de beveiliging van websites te garanderen brengt Drupal deze nieuwe release uit. Daarnaast krijgt het Framework (Symphony) achter Drupal 8 een grote update.

Wat betekent zo’n update op vlak van transformatie?

Vroeger moest men een nieuwe website bouwen bij een nieuwe update (bijvoorbeeld van Drupal 7 naar Drupal 8). De migratie tussen beide was heel intensief want er waren veel verschillen in opbouw en het Framework achter de site was anders.

Sinds Drupal 8 werd er met framework Symphony gewerkt. Drupal 9 is op hetzelfde framework gebaseerd. Hierdoor is de update minder intensief en kan een Drupal 8 website gewoon geüpdatet worden zoals een normale ‘core update’ binnen Drupal 8.

Is mijn website nu niet meer up-to-date?

De onderhoudsmogelijkheden van Drupal zijn als volgt:

  • Drupal 9: wordt aangeraden om te gebruiken. Nieuwe modules (uitbreidingen) worden op basis van deze versie gemaakt.
  • Drupal 8: wordt nog ondersteund. Er komen nog updates uit, maar geen nieuwe modules meer.
  • Drupal 7: er komen enkel nog strikt noodzakelijke updates uit (meestal security).
  • Drupal 1-6: geen ondersteuning meer.

Security updates voor Drupal 7 worden nog onderhouden tot november 2022 (= één jaar verlengd door COVID). Drupal 7 is echter toch al vrij verouderd, dus wachten tot 2022 is niet aangeraden.

Drupal 8 end of life staat wel nog steeds op november 2021. Dit komt door het einde van Symphony 3, maar de impact van de update is minder groot dan bij Drupal 7. Nadien is het niet meer aangeraden om dergelijke versie te hebben.

Omschakeling naar Drupal 9 wordt nog niet meteen aangeraden door comma, brand strategists. De ‘core’ heeft sinds juni een stabiele release, maar veel websites hebben uitbreidingen (modules). Deze modules moeten door de developers van die modules ook uitgebracht worden voor Drupal 9. De omschakeling is dus pas aan te raden wanneer de modules in je huidige site ook een stabiele release hebben voor Drupal 9.

Marketing strategy

comma, brand strategists is momenteel Drupal 9 aan het testen. We starten pas met ontwikkelen in Drupal 9 als er meer modules klaar zijn. We voorzien hiermee te starten eind dit jaar.

We nemen persoonlijk contact op met Drupal 7 klanten om te bepalen wat de volgende stappen zijn. Voor Drupal 8 klanten voorzien we hetzelfde als we toegevoegde waarde opmerken.